Just because you can make something, doesn"t mean people want to buy it. That notion that you can invent something new, doesn"t mean it is better or people will want it. As marketing managers, you figure out what people need, and figure out what people want. Problem with mice in boston in the 1940s. If a visionary entrepreneur could build a better mousetrap, first. In order to satisfy customers" needs, marketing managers must ensure they are producing goods or services that: Have features that consumers want. i. e. the right - product. At a price they can afford or are prepared to pay - price the product/service is made known - promotion that it convenient to obtain place. Well managed businesses don"t sell what they have (product focus), Well managed business sells what customers want (customer focus).
